摘    要:表面等离子共振(SPR)是一种入射光照射到金属表面,导致金属表面产生等离子共振,反射光强出现衰减的现象,反射光强衰减程度与入射光波长、入射角及金属表面补测物质的折射率有关。根据这原理研制的SPR生化分析仪,在检测、分析分子间的相互作用等方面有着广泛的应用。针对HPSPR-6000生化分析仪的工作原理、技术参数、检测方法进行了详细的介绍,在芯片表面生长磺胺二甲嘧啶-BSA,并检测生长过程的响应信号,同时还对磺胺二甲嘧啶抗原与抗体在芯片表面的结合响应信号进行了检测。

Abstract:Surface plasmon resonance (SPR) is a phenomenon which occurs when light is reflected off thin metal films, and the intensity of reflected light is correlated with the optical wavelength of incidence, angle of incidence, and refractive index of the material on the surface of Au film. Biochemical analysis instruments based on surface plasmon resonance have been developed for characterizing and quantifying biomolecular interaction. The working principle, technical parameters and testing method of the HPSPR-6000 were discussed here. The SPR response of immobilizating sulfamethazine antign on the surface of chip was tested and the binding value between antign and antibody on the surface chip was measured.
